What does A+ rating mean on BBB?

A+ Rating in BBB means the business have No Unresolved Complaints, Good Business Practices, Good Track Record in Business, Houring the Promises and Good Advertising Practices. Overall its the highest business rating a Firm can achieve.

What is a BBB plus rating?

BBB doesn't offer a directly BBB+ rating alternatively it's an A+ BBB rating, its highest business rating a firm can achieve in the BBB rating scale of F to A+.

What is the highest rating on the BBB?

A+ is the highest rating a BBB listed business can achieve on platform.

What Makes Better Business Bureau Reviews Different?

The first and foremost difference of BBB from the rest of the platforms is its Verification System, then the Customer Complaint Resolution system, and Grading/ Rating systems. The verification system verifies both the listed businesses as well as the customers who share a review, further, they have implemented an Ethical Business practice evaluation system.

How much does BBB cost?

BBB Listing is free but BBB Accredited will cost: 1-3 Employee Business will cost USD 510 annually. The BBB listing Cost may change according to Company size, Industry, Geographical locations, any additional services opted. 


The usual cost is as follows: 

BBB Listing: Free, with a focus on enhancing your business profile through customer reviews.


BBB Accredited: Businesses must pay yearly fees to obtain and maintain BBB accreditation, and the cost varies based on the size of the team. For 1-3 employees, the fee is 510. If your team has 4-7 employees, the fee is 585. For 8-10 employees, the cost is 660. Companies with 11-49 employees pay 850, while those with 50-99 employees are charged 1,035.For 100−200 employees, the fee is1,225. For businesses with more than 200 employees, there is a base fee plus a nominal additional charge for each employee, which can be offset by positive reviews on any website.

What is the lowest BBB rating?

The lowest BBB rating is F, businesses with the most number of unresolved customer complaints, and frequently get bad star ratings will end up in this rating, here is the complete set of BBB ratings and their respective percentages:

- A+: 100% - 97% (Exceptional)

- A: 96% - 93% (Excellent)

- A-: 92% - 90% (Great)

- B+: 89% - 87% (Very Good)

- B: 86% - 83% (Good)

- B-: 82% - 80% (Better than Average)

- C+: 79% - 77% (Just above Satisfactory)

- C: 76% - 73% (Satisfactory)

- C-: 72% - 70% (Adequate)

- D+: 69% - 67% (Less than Satisfactory)

- D: 66% - 63% (Disappointing)

- D-: 62% - 60% (Not Good)

- F: 59% - 0% (Failing)

NR- Not Rated
